In 2024, Forage implemented Forage, a Skills Intelligence application, to centralize skills data and provide structured talent analytics for HR and people operations. The deployment focused on establishing a canonical skills taxonomy, competency and role models, assessment result capture, and configurable analytics dashboards to support workforce planning, internal mobility, and hiring decisions. Configuration work emphasized mapping employee profiles to competency frameworks, ingestion pipelines for assessment and profile data, and role-based access to skills metadata to enforce governance. The implementation was aligned with existing HR and ATS workflows using standard connector patterns for data exchange, and Forage is separately documented as a Mosaic customer for global finance reporting with US and Australia ERP instances connected for centralized analysis, indicating parallel investments in enterprise reporting. Rollout and governance were organized around People Operations and hiring managers, with centralized data stewardship for skills taxonomy and reporting outputs.
